linux mysql php7 php

Mysql索引底层数据结构与算法、Explain

为什么建议InnoDB表必须建主键?并且推荐使用整型的自增主键? 如果不由我们人工去创建主键,mysql也会帮我们去建立主键,没有必要把这么简单地工作交给Mysql。整型比较比UUID比较要快,而且更加节省空间。 设置自增有一个考虑就是在插入元素数据的时候由于需要维护一颗B+树,这颗树根据主键排序的 ......
数据结构 底层 算法 索引 Explain

linux更改系统普通用户的密码有效期等时间的设置

Linux用户修改密码有效期(chage命令) QiaoRui_ 于 2018-07-23 18:18:39 发布 45653 收藏 56分类专栏: Linux及运维 文章标签: chage Linux命令 设置命名过期版权 Linux及运维专栏收录该内容8 篇文章0 订阅订阅专栏需求: Linux ......
有效期 密码 时间 用户 系统

linux清空缓存的方式方法

详解Linux手动释放缓存的方法 发布于2020-10-19 16:18:09阅读 8.8K0 Linux释放内存的命令: sync echo 1 > /proc/sys/vm/drop_caches 复制 drop_caches的值可以是0-3之间的数字,代表不同的含义: 0:不释放(系统默认值) ......
缓存 方式 方法 linux

Mysql 查询指定节点的所有子节点

原文链接:https://www.zhoubotong.site/post/92.html 通常我们直接通过递归查询来达到实现子节点数据获取的需求,这里不谈存储过程的实现,存储过程普通账号有权限限制,通常也不易于开发者维护,这里介绍下纯mysql递归实现的方式:测试数据可以通过之前的一篇文章来模拟。 ......
节点 Mysql

linux的常用命令

Linux常用命令大全 最近都在和Linux打交道,这方面基础比较薄弱的我只好买了本鸟哥的书看看,感觉还不错。我觉得Linux相比windows比较麻烦的就是很多东西都要用命令来控制,当然,这也是很多人喜欢linux的原因,比较短小但却功能强大。为了方便大家查找linux的相关命令,我就将我了解到的 ......
命令 常用 linux

力扣571(MySQL)-给定数字的频率查询中位数(困难)

题目: Numbers 表保存数字的值及其频率。 在此表中,数字为 0, 0, 0, 0, 0, 0, 0, 1, 2, 2, 2, 3,所以中位数是 (0 + 0) / 2 = 0。 请编写一个查询来查找所有数字的中位数并将结果命名为 median 。 解题思路: 可以借助之前力扣569-员工薪水 ......
中位数 频率 数字 MySQL 571

mysql jdbc 通过SSH Tunnel连接MySQL数据库

1.pom.xml 参考 JDBC通过SSH Tunnel连接MySQL数据库 <d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> </dependency> <dependency> ......
数据库 数据 Tunnel mysql MySQL

[ Linux ] swap 分区优化

https://www.cnblogs.com/yeungchie/ 修改 swappiness This control is used to define how aggressive the kernel will swap memory pages. Higher values will i ......
Linux swap

搭建主备MySQL

拉取镜像 docker pull mysql:5.7 创建主备容器 docker run -itd --name mysql-master --cpu-period=1000000 --cpu-quota=500000 --memory 512M --rm -e MYSQL_ROOT_PASSWOR ......
MySQL

Mysql主从复制

一、主从复制 1、主从复制作用 主从复制:主设备通过二进制日志传输到从设备,从设备通过二进制日志和主同步数据。 作用:负载均衡读操作,备份(实时备份,不能替换手动的备份),高可用和故障切换,数据分布,Mysql升级。 2、主从复制原理 1主节点负责用户的写操作,用户发起写操作后,会修改数据库2.数据 ......
主从 Mysql

linux内核调试-printk

内核版本:linux 5.2.8根文件系统:busybox 1.25.0u-boot:2016.05 一、printk介绍 我们在学习C语言的时候,经常使用printf函数将内容输出到控制台,printf 是格式化输出函数,主要功能是向标准输出设备按规定格式输出信息。printf是C语言标准库函数, ......
内核 printk linux

Linux中etc下的password和shadow文件介绍

1./etc/passwdroot @root:~# cat /etc/passwd root:x:0:0:root:/root:/bin/bash daemon:x:1:1:daemon:/usr/sbin:/usr/sbin/nologin bin:x:2:2:bin:/bin:/usr/sbi ......
password 文件 shadow Linux etc

13.Linux权限提升与维持

Linux权限提升与维持 Linux权限提升(Privilege Escalation) 1、内核漏洞提权 Linux内核版本: https://www.kernel.org CVE内核漏洞: https://www.cvedetails.com/product/47/Linux-Linux-Ker ......
权限 Linux 13

Linux中查询jdk,nginx,tomcat,redis,mysql的安装位置

一、Linux查询jdk安装的位置 1.检查JDK是否安装 Java –version 2.查找Java命令的位置 which java 二、Linux查询nginx的安装的位置 1.检查是否安装nginx -v或者是nginx -V 2.命令:which Java 三、Linux安装tomcat的 ......
位置 tomcat Linux nginx mysql

Linux中/etc下面passwd和shadow文件介绍

1、用户及passwd文件 1)掌握/etc/passwd文件的功能:存储所有用户的相关信息,每一个用户占用一行记录,该文件也被称为用户信息数据库(Database) 2)/etc/passwd文件中每个字段的具体含义: a)第1个字段(列):记录的是这个用户的名字(在创建用户时root用户起的) ......
文件 passwd shadow Linux etc

linux中/etc下面passwd和shadow文件介绍

Linux中/etc下面passwd和shadow文件介绍1./etc/passwdroot@root:~# cat /etc/passwdroot:x:0:0:root:/root:/bin/bashdaemon:x:1:1:daemon:/usr/sbin:/usr/sbinloginbin:x ......
文件 passwd shadow linux etc

Linux2

1 root:x:0:0:root:/root:/bin/bash 2 bin:x:1:1:bin:/bin:/sbin/nologin 3 daemon:x:2:2:daemon:/sbin:/sbin/nologin 4 adm:x:3:4:adm:/var/adm:/sbin/nologin ......
Linux2 Linux

云计算8班 向帅 Linux

Linux中/etc下面passwd和shadow文件介绍 1、用户及passwd文件 1.1掌握/etc/passwd文件的功能:存储所有用户的相关信息,每一个用户占用一行记录,该文件也被称为用户信息数据库(Database) 1.2/etc/passwd文件中每个字段的具体含义: 1.2.1 第 ......
Linux

MySQL 基础

基础 入门 MySQL 数据库三大范式 为了建立冗余较小,结构合理的数据库,设计数据库时必须遵循一定的规则。 在关系型数据库中这种规则就成为范式。 a. 第一范式 确保每列保持原子性,数据库中的所有字段都是不可分解的原子值。 b. 第二范式 确保表中的每列都和主键相关。 c. 第三范式 确保每列都和 ......
基础 MySQL

MySQL与Java常用数据类型的对应关系

一、字符串数据类型: MySQL类型名 大小 用途 对应Java类名 char 0-255 bytes 定长字符串 (姓名、性别、学号) String varchar 0-65535 bytes 变长字符串(比上面更长一点的那种) String tinytext 0-255 bytes 比较短的那种 ......
常用 类型 数据 MySQL Java

kali博客 --- Kali Linux 2023.1发布(Kali紫色和Python变化)

今天,我们将发布Kali 2023.1(同时也是我们的10周年纪念日)!当你读完这篇文章时,它已经可以立即下载或更新。 鉴于我们的10周年纪念,我们很高兴地宣布有一些特别的事情来帮助我们庆祝。更多信息请关注2023年3月15日星期三12:00:00 UTC/+0 GMT的博客文章! 自12月的202 ......
Kali 紫色 2023.1 Python Linux

Linux中/etc下面passwd和shadow文件介绍

1./etc/passwd 1.(1)用户名:用户登录时使用的名称,通常由字母、数字和符号组成,用户名必须是唯一的(2) 口令: Linux系统中的用户口令经加密后都保存在/etc/ shadow 文件中,/etc/pasadd 文件中该字段的内容总是以“x”来填充 (3) UID,每个用户都拥有唯 ......
文件 passwd shadow Linux etc

mysql8.0远程连接不上怎么回事?

我的环境:Ubuntu18 我的连接不上,后来发现是配置问题。 s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f 把bind-address改为0.0.0.0 重启mysql服务 sudo systemctl restart mysql 再连接就成功。 也有可能 ......
回事 mysql8 mysql

Linux中VNC的安装与使用

通过VNC可以连接到图形界面,对Linux进行安装、配置和管理。 使用VNC之前,需要在宿主机上安装VNC软件,安装方法如下: $ yum -y install tigervnc-server 1、首次启动vncserver 第一次启动vnc时,会要求输入密码,执行如下命令: $ vncserver ......
Linux VNC

Linux实验

实验1-7实验报告 实验一 实验目的 1.熟悉VirtualBox等虚拟机用法,并配置Ubuntu Linux实验环境。 2.了解和使用Linux常用shell工具,并掌握通用的帮助或手册用法。 3.能够使用基础命令查看主机名、网络配置。 4.能够查看CPU、内存配置与使用状态以及系统内核版本与发行 ......
Linux

《渗透测试》WEB攻防-通用漏洞&SQL注入&MYSQL跨库&ACCESS偏移 2022 Day24

1 前置知识: -SQL注入漏洞产生原理分析 攻击者利用服务器中的web应用程序将带有恶意的SQL语句作为Web表单中的参数提交 到服务器,服务器所接受的程序又将带有恶意的SQL语句作为SQL语句中的一个参数执行, 这样根据程序返回的结果攻击者可获得想知道的数据 -SQL注入漏洞危害利用分析 漏洞产 ......
amp 漏洞 ACCESS MYSQL 2022

Linux 系统中/etc/passwd 和/etc/shadow文件详解

一. /etc/passwd 1.用户名 2.用户的密码占位符(x表示该账户需要密码才能登录,为空时,账户无须密码即可登录) 3.用户UID值 4.用户的GID 5.用户附加基本信息,一般存储账户名全称,联系方式等信息 6.用户家目录位置 7.用户登录Shell,/bin/bash为可登录系统She ......
etc 文件 passwd shadow 系统

mysql 8.0如何创建用户并赋予权限?

下面1,2,3命令都是在mysql里面敲,4是在linux敲 1.创建用户 create user 'liqi'@'%' identified by 'liqi1234'; 参数说明: %代表通配所有host地址权限(可远程访问) by 后面是密码 2.赋予权限 grant all privileg ......
权限 用户 mysql 8.0

linux三剑客之sed详解

1.什么是sed sed是stream editor的简写,也就是流编辑器的意思,可不要看做seed(种子)哦, Sed主要用来自动编辑一个或多个文件;简化对文件的反复操作;编写转换程序等 2.新手入门 在学习这个命令之前,我们先来看一个sed的最基本的实例,然后一步步的学习更深层次的用法 _> c ......
三剑客 linux sed

Linux 动态库搜索目录设置方法(.so)

在配置文件/etc/ld.so.conf中指定动态库搜索路径 vim /etc/ld.so.conf 在文件末尾加入动态库目录的绝对路径 刷新 ldconfig 完成! 还有很多种方式,可参考文章 ......
目录 方法 动态 Linux so